GUARD YOUR SENSITIVITY

“Do not quench the Spirit.” 1 Thessalonians 5:19 (NKJV)

“Be still, and know that I am God…” Psalm 46:10 (NKJV)

Sensitivity to the Holy Spirit is essential for a fruitful Christian life. God is always present and always willing to lead, but our ability to recognize His promptings depends on the condition of our hearts. When sensitivity is weakened, direction becomes unclear, discernment fades, and spiritual confidence is reduced. Scripture warns us not to quench the Spirit because it is possible to silence His influence through our daily choices.

One common hindrance to sensitivity is spiritual noise. Overcrowded schedules, constant media engagement, and little or no quiet time can overwhelm our spiritual senses. The Holy Spirit often speaks in a still, gentle way. When our lives are filled with constant activity and distraction, we may remain busy yet spiritually dull. Stillness creates space for clarity.

Another hindrance is delayed obedience. Many believers hear God clearly but postpone action, assuming they will obey later. However, obedience is time sensitive. Each delay weakens spiritual alertness and trains the heart to ignore divine instruction. Sensitivity grows when obedience is immediate and joyful.

Compromise also damages spiritual awareness. When we tolerate behaviors, relationships, or habits that the Spirit has already warned us about, our conscience becomes less responsive. God’s voice becomes quieter not because He has stopped speaking, but because our hearts have grown resistant. Holiness protects sensitivity.

Finally, pride and self-dependence can replace reliance on God. Trusting experience, intellect, or past success more than the Spirit’s present leading creates spiritual blindness. God desires continual dependence, not occasional consultation. Sensitivity flourishes in humility.

Application to Our Lives Today: Every time we silence the Spirit, we weaken our awareness of God’s presence. Every time we obey, we strengthen it. In today’s fast-paced world, believers must intentionally slow down, listen carefully, and respond promptly to God’s leading. By removing distractions, choosing obedience, rejecting compromise, and walking humbly, we keep our hearts tender and our spirits alert to God’s voice.
